Our latest experimental results are now online! ⚛️ We've translated stored optical pulses by more than an optical wavelength using a room-temperature memory.
Using interferometry, we precisely measured this displacement - enabling its use as a velocimeter. 📏

Ahmadi, Murat, Müstecaplıoğlu, Kuan, @mustgundogan.bsky.social and Krutzik present new methods for motion sensing y harnessing optical memories based on electromagnetically induced transparency in warm vapors of gaseous alkali metals and cold atomic clouds

Physicist Polykarp Kusch was born #OTD in 1911. His measurements of the magnetic moment of the electron revealed that its value disagrees with naive predictions by a tiny amount — about 0.1%.

Quantum Electrodynamics offers a marvelous explanation of this minuscule discrepancy. 🧪 ⚛️
